Condemning Punjab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ann on Friday for allegedly coming to the legislative assembly under the influence of alcohol, Delhi BJP president Virendra Sachdeva said he has once again brought shame to democracy by what he did.
Sachdeva said the way Mann staggered into the Assembly and allegedly spoke with slurred speech is something that raises serious questions about the Speaker as well, why he did not stop him.

The BJP leader added that the manner in which Punjab CM appeared in a state of frustration, after allegedly consuming alcohol, indicates he has lost confidence in the stability of the state government led by him.

Sachdeva mentioned that this is not the first time Mann entered a legislative body allegedly under the influence of alcohol, earlier, during his tenure as a member of Parliament, he reportedly appeared intoxicated in the Lok Sabha as well.
“By staggering into the House and speaking in such a condition, he has crossed all limits of propriety,” Sachdeva said.
The BJP leader said not only people of Punjab but also of Delhi and the country are shocked by this behavior and want the Aam Aadmi Party chief Arvind Kejriwal to take immediate disciplinary action against his party leader.
